THCa is often found in raw cannabis plants before they’re heated or aged. So technically speaking, every time you look at a fresh bud under your microscope (because who doesn’t do that?), you’re gazing upon unactivated THCa.

Definition:


  1. THCa: Tetrahydrocannabinolic acid, a non-psychoactive cannabinoid found in raw and live cannabis.
